Version 1.0.2 First of all check that your system fulfills the following requirements: 1.- The version of the installed Java SDK must be Sun's 1.5.0 (12 revision or later). http://java.sun.com/javase/downloads/index_jdk5.jsp 2.- JAI and JAI Image I/O libraries must be installed on this SDK. https://jai.dev.java.net/binary-builds.html https://jai-imageio.dev.java.net/binary-builds.html 3.- For automatic compilation: This SDK (version 1.5.0 revision 12 or later with the JAI libraries) must be selected in EClipse. It can be checked in the "Windows => Preferences => Java => Installed JREs" menu. If several JDKs are shown, the 1.5.0 version must be selected. 4.- For manual compilation using Ant: The default Java virtual machine in our system must be this SDK (version 1.5.0 revision 12 or later with the JAI libraries). *** Before building: - The extOracleSpatial project contains the gvSIG driver to connect with the Oracle database. To compile this project it is necessary to have the oracle connection through JDBC library. This "ojdbc14.jar" library must be dropped into the "libFmap/lib" folder. You can download it from oracle's webpage: http://www.oracle.com/technology/software/tech/java/sqlj_jdbc/htdocs/jdbc_10201.html * Search for the file "ojdbc14.jar" in "Oracle Database 10g Release 2 (10.2.0.3) JDBC Drivers" section. (you must register to be able to download it) -Please make sure that the version of the installed Java SDK is the correct one (as mentioned above in point 3) before building. *** Automatic build with Eclipse (recommended): 1.- Open the directory as an Eclipse workspace (it's already set up as a workspace). 2.- To build most of the application projects an "External Tool Configuration" named "Build All" has been preset in Eclipse. Invoke this command from the menu "Run => External Tools => External Tools...". 3.- To build the projects not included in "Build All", first select all the projects in the workspace and activate the option "Project -> Build Automatically". 4.- Now, run the build.xml files within the projects not included in "Build All": libJCRS and extJCRS. 5.- To run the application a "Run Configuration" has been set up in Eclipse, named "gvSIG windows" or "gvSIG linux" depending on the operating system we are using. Invoke this command from the menu "Run => Run...". *** Manual build with eclipse: 1.- Open the directory as an Eclipse workspace (it is already set up as a workspace). 2.- Select all the projects and activate the option "Project -> Build Automatically". Some projects may have compilation errors. These errors should be automatically corrected in the next step. 3.- Run the build.xml files of the workspace projects in the following order: * libInternationalization * libIverUtiles * libCq CMS for java * libDriverManager * libRemoteServices (Refresh all projects) * libUI * _fwAndami * libCorePlugin * libGDBMS * libFMap * libJCrs * extJCRS * appgvSIG * extDwg * extAddEventTheme * extCatalogYNomenclator * extCenterViewToPoint * extDataLocator * extCAD * extGeoprocesing * extGeoprocesingExtensions * extGeoreferencing * extJDBC * extOracleSpatial * extRasterTools * extScripting * extAnnotations * extExpresionField * extWCS * extWFS2 * extWMS * libArcIMS * extArcims 4.- To run the application a "Run Configuration" has been set up in Eclipse, named "gvSIG windows" or "gvSIG linux" depending on the operating system we are using. Invoke this command from the menu "Run => Run...". *** Building without Eclipse: It's necessary to have installed the Ant tool. The Ant tool must be executed inside the root directory of the source code distribution. Notes: - in order to work in Eclipse after building with the Ant script, it is necessary to select all the projects and perform a "Refresh". - the extJCRS and libJCRS projects are not compiled by this Ant script. They should be manually compiled from Eclipse after running the ant script and performing the "Refresh". To start gvSIG you can use gvSIG.sh or gvSIG.bat, depending on the operating system. In order to demonstrate the extensibility of gvSIG some functionalities have been developed as external plug-ins, so they can be used as a starting point for your own plug-in development. This set of plug-ins includes: - extWCS -> Extends gvSIG to make it work as a Web Coverage Service (WCS) client, adding image layers from WCS servers - extWMS -> Adds to gvSIG the capability of loading layers from Web Map Service (WMS) servers. - extJDBC -> Adds to gvSIG the capability to connect to databases through the ODBC conector. - extAddEventTheme -> Adds an event theme - extDatalocator -> - extCatalogYNomenclator -> Metadata Catalog client and Gazetteer client - extNewDocumentExample => An example showing how to create a custom kind of document For support: Subscribe and send any question to the gvSIG developer list (http://www.gvsig.gva.es).
